Tollywood Actress and Politician's Relative Files Cyber Crime Complaint in Hyderabad

In a significant development highlighting the growing menace of online abuse, a popular Tollywood actress who is also a family member of a politician from Andhra Pradesh has become a victim of severe online defamation and cyberbullying. Based on her formal complaint, the Hyderabad Cyber Crime Police registered a criminal case on Saturday, marking a decisive legal action against digital harassment.

Details of the Harassment and Defamation

Police officials stated that unidentified individuals used extremely vulgar language and engaged in systematic defamation against the actress by posting malicious comments across various social media platforms. The victim, in her detailed complaint, described the harassment as ongoing and multifaceted.

The actress outlined several specific forms of abuse:

  • Defamatory allegations of a sexual nature using explicit and offensive language.
  • False accusations deliberately questioning her character, morality, and personal integrity.
  • Cyberbullying through repeated targeting across multiple social media posts and accounts.
  • Public humiliation with the clear intent to damage her personal and professional reputation.
  • Harassment of a continuous, persistent, and systematic nature designed to cause maximum distress.

The complaint specifically cited numerous vulgar posts that were uploaded on different social media accounts, with many of these objectionable comments being posted as recently as last Thursday. "The accused continued making defamatory statements with false sexual allegations and explicit language targeting my personal life and relationships," the actress stated in her official complaint to the authorities.

Severe Impact on Mental Health and Reputation

The continuous harassment has had profound consequences for the victim. She described experiencing severe mental harassment and emotional distress, along with significant damage to both her personal and professional reputation. The public circulation of false allegations across various media platforms has led to widespread humiliation.

The complainant further elaborated on the psychological impact: "The continuous harassment and defamatory statements caused severe mental harassment and emotional distress, damage to reputation, both personal and professional, public humiliation through circulation of false allegations on various media, fear and intimidation due to persistent targeting, and violation of dignity and my inalienable right to privacy."

In her complaint, the actress specifically requested that police officials contact social media companies to have the objectionable comments removed promptly, highlighting the urgent need to stop the spread of harmful content.

Legal Action and Charges Filed

Responding to the serious nature of the complaint, Hyderabad Cyber Crime Police have booked a formal case and slapped charges under multiple legal provisions. The charges include Sections 78 (stalking) and 79 (word, gesture or act intended to insult the modesty of a woman)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), along with relevant sections of the Information Technology Act that specifically address cyber crimes and online harassment.
